Statue of Sir Wesley Hall unveiled

History was created today when a statue of Sir Wesley Winfield Hall was unveiled outside Kensington Oval, next to that of National Hero Sir Garfield Sobers.

The ceremony to honour Sir Wes, now 83, was attended by Prime Minister Mia Amor Mottley and members of the cricketing fraternity.

Sir Wes, one the greatest fast bowlers of all time, during an address, said “God is Good” and expressed thanks to Mottley, friend Sir Garry and others who attended the ceremony and congratulated him. (KG)
